I saw what jpar ordered. He’s fine. The smaller the bore in the gasket without hanging in the bore the better off you are. Crevice volume increases for no reason suck.

Also, the top of the piston is under nominal bore size, so even though he is .010 out of the deck he’s just fine.

Thanks for the clarification. That makes sense, especially for a street engine that won't be pushed to it's limits.
On my 4.38" bore, I chickened out because the gasket was just barely sticking out over the very tiny chamfer that was put on the top of the cylinder bore after machining. I was afraid of torching the gasket there, and the more I tried reading about it, the more it looked like around .030" gasket oversize was preferred, so I just went ahead and bought the bigger ones. 5622-xx are standard gaskets, they fit iron heads (and others I'm sure). The 5917-xx gaskets are listed by Cometic as "Designed to fits engines with 318A Engine Quest or Edelbrock aftermarket cylinder heads."

Best I can find, that change is slight differences in cooling passage locations. I've been meaning to call Cometic and confirm that info, or get the correct info at least. But there's some reason why they make and list a different one for those two heads, and it's not just for fun.

With the SMs being a direct edelbrock copy, I've been assuming they those differences. If not, that would be great, Summit has the gaskets I would use in that case, in stock....for now.
